Migration Focus at Annual Meeting of South-East Europe Bishop’s Conferences

The annual meeting of the Bishop’s Conferences of south-east Europe took place in Corfu, Greece, last weekend with a focus on migration.

The conference from March 3 to 5 gathered the Presidents of the Episcopal Conferences of Albania, Bulgaria, Bosnia-Herzegovina, Greece, the International Conference of SS Cyril and Methodius of Serbia, Montenegro and Macedonia, and Romania, as well as the Greek Catholic Bishops.

The gathered delegates at the meeting, facilitated by Mgr Amédée Grab, President of the Council of European Episcopal Conferences (CCEE), were challenged to consider the issue of migration which continues to change the face of Europe.
